Serious cooks and professionals will tell you that to get the most out of convection cooking, you should upgrade your large conventional wall oven to a convection type. This is because large ovens have better ventilation and circulation thus cooking food more efficiently. Also, you can cook full-sized poultry, larger chunks of meat, bigger pans of casserole, and more cookies with them.

Even the pros, however, will concede that if you live alone, or are just beginning a family, or you live in a space-challenged urban apartment, a countertop convection oven like the Cuisinart CTO-390PC Convection Oven Toaster may just be the right thing for you. It will not stand up to the big wall-mounted types but it will beat conventional radiant ovens hands down.

The CTO-390PC is a black and stainless steel oven with a large glass window giving you a peek into what is happening inside. It has a capacity of 0.6 cu. ft. and it can easily accommodate a 12-inch pizza. Below the window is the control panel that features touch pad buttons for choosing your desired settings. These include bagel, reheat, and defrost buttons. Apart from the buttons, the control panel also has a clock and oven timer.

Featuring Cuisinart’s trademarked Exact Heat sensor, the oven is capable of maintaining the exact temperature set in the control panel. This assures that food cooked in the oven is neither over- nor undercooked. It also assures consistent control of the shade and crust of breads and roasts.

Plenty of recipes recommend pre-heating the oven before loading the food for cooking. For this reason, the Cuisinart CTO-390PC Convection Oven Toaster is equipped with a preheat ready signal. And if you forget to shut the oven off after cooking, it will automatically turn itself off after four hours.

The oven measures of 17.4″ W x 16″ L x 9.4″ H, and weighs 22.8 lbs.
